Geographical Location

Gornje Raštane is located in the fertile Ravni Kotari plain. The local road L63116 connects Gornje Raštane with Sikovo, while the local road L63118 connects Viterinci with Gornje Raštane.

History

Gornje Raštane is mentioned in the 14th century under the name Hrašćane. In the period before Ottoman rule, Gornje Raštane was an independent parish, which was dissolved in the 16th century. After the end of Ottoman rule, Gornje Raštane was predominantly resettled by people from Bukovica and also from the island of Murter.

Culture

A lowland Bronze Age settlement is recorded below the hamlet of Veterinci (Vinterinci) in Gornje Raštane. A medieval cemetery is located on the Njive site below the village of Gornje Raštane. Lužine is classified as an ethnological area in Gornje Raštane.

The Church of Sv. Juraj in Gornje Raštane is classified as a listed building in the category of religious buildings. Lužine is classified in Gornje Raštane as folk architecture within a rural-urban ensemble. Grudine is classified in Gornje Raštane as an archaeological area or archaeological site.

At the Tičevo site, there are narrow-necked pits up to two metres deep, which probably served to store food. The Early Christian Church of Sv. Jure, also called St. Georgio, dates from the 14th century and is considered a cultural attraction of Gornje Raštane.

A cremation grave with grave goods was discovered at the Pod Jaruga site; the grave goods are now kept in museums in Zadar and Biograd. A small church of unknown name once stood near the hamlet of Viternici and the Bojana well. A second small church of unknown name once stood at the Crkvine site near Tičevo.
